USPS has a mandate to deliver mail to the masses as a universal sevice, and direct mail is one way to try to subsidize that mandate. When letter volume was higher, the letter delivery business could be viable on its own. USPS is in a legislative straitjacket when it comes to offering new and competitive services to consumers and small businesses, nevermind the crazy amounts they're bbeing required to contribute to their pension plan: http://postalemployeenetwork.com/news/2012/03/postal-account... |
